&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;New page&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div&gt;'''Continuous Delivery (CD)''' is the [[Process|process]] to build, test, configure, and deploy from a build to a production environment. Multiple testing or staging environments create a Release Pipeline to automate the creation of [[IT Infrastructure|infrastructure]] and deployment of a new build. Successive environments support progressively longer-running activities of integration, load, and user acceptance testing. [[Continuous Integration]] starts the CD process and the pipeline stages each successive environment to the next upon successful completion of tests.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
CD may sequence multiple deployment rings for progressive exposure (also known as &amp;quot;controlling the blast radius&amp;quot;). Progressive exposure groups users who get to try new releases to monitor their experience in rings. The first deployment ring is often a canary used to test new versions in production before a broader rollout. CD automates deployment from one ring to the next and may optionally depend on an approval step, in which a decision maker signs off on the changes electronically.
